// Copyright 2019 The Gitea Authors. All rights reserved.
// Use of this source code is governed by a MIT-style
// license that can be found in the LICENSE file.
package migrations
import (
"context"
"errors"
"fmt"
"io"
"net/http"
"net/url"
"path"
"strings"
"time"
"code.gitea.io/gitea/modules/log"
base "code.gitea.io/gitea/modules/migration"
"code.gitea.io/gitea/modules/structs"
"github.com/xanzy/go-gitlab"
)
var (
_ base.Downloader = &GitlabDownloader{}
_ base.DownloaderFactory = &GitlabDownloaderFactory{}
)
func init() {
RegisterDownloaderFactory(&GitlabDownloaderFactory{})
}
// GitlabDownloaderFactory defines a gitlab downloader factory
type GitlabDownloaderFactory struct{}
// New returns a Downloader related to this factory according MigrateOptions
func (f *GitlabDownloaderFactory) New(ctx context.Context, opts base.MigrateOptions) (base.Downloader, error) {
u, err := url.Parse(opts.CloneAddr)
if err != nil {
return nil, err
}
baseURL := u.Scheme + "://" + u.Host
repoNameSpace := strings.TrimPrefix(u.Path, "/")
repoNameSpace = strings.TrimSuffix(repoNameSpace, ".git")
log.Trace("Create gitlab downloader. BaseURL: %s RepoName: %s", baseURL, repoNameSpace)
return NewGitlabDownloader(ctx, baseURL, repoNameSpace, opts.AuthUsername, opts.AuthPassword, opts.AuthToken)
}
// GitServiceType returns the type of git service
func (f *GitlabDownloaderFactory) GitServiceType() structs.GitServiceType {
return structs.GitlabService
}
// GitlabDownloader implements a Downloader interface to get repository information
// from gitlab via go-gitlab
// - issueCount is incremented in GetIssues() to ensure PR and Issue numbers do not overlap,
// because Gitlab has individual Issue and Pull Request numbers.
type GitlabDownloader struct {
base.NullDownloader
ctx context.Context
client *gitlab.Client
baseURL string
repoID int
repoName string
issueCount int64
maxPerPage int
}
// NewGitlabDownloader creates a gitlab Downloader via gitlab API
//
// Use either a username/password, personal token entered into the username field, or anonymous/public access
// Note: Public access only allows very basic access
func NewGitlabDownloader(ctx context.Context, baseURL, repoPath, username, password, token string) (*GitlabDownloader, error) {
gitlabClient, err := gitlab.NewClient(token, gitlab.WithBaseURL(baseURL), gitlab.WithHTTPClient(NewMigrationHTTPClient()))
// Only use basic auth if token is blank and password is NOT
// Basic auth will fail with empty strings, but empty token will allow anonymous public API usage
if token == "" && password != "" {
gitlabClient, err = gitlab.NewBasicAuthClient(username, password, gitlab.WithBaseURL(baseURL), gitlab.WithHTTPClient(NewMigrationHTTPClient()))
}
if err != nil {
log.Trace("Error logging into gitlab: %v", err)
return nil, err
}
// split namespace and subdirectory
pathParts := strings.Split(strings.Trim(repoPath, "/"), "/")
var resp *gitlab.Response
u, _ := url.Parse(baseURL)
for len(pathParts) >= 2 {
_, resp, err = gitlabClient.Version.GetVersion()
if err == nil || resp != nil && resp.StatusCode == http.StatusUnauthorized {
err = nil // if no authentication given, this still should work
break
}
u.Path = path.Join(u.Path, pathParts[0])
baseURL = u.String()
pathParts = pathParts[1:]
_ = gitlab.WithBaseURL(baseURL)(gitlabClient)
repoPath = strings.Join(pathParts, "/")
}
if err != nil {
log.Trace("Error could not get gitlab version: %v", err)
return nil, err
}
log.Trace("gitlab downloader: use BaseURL: '%s' and RepoPath: '%s'", baseURL, repoPath)
// Grab and store project/repo ID here, due to issues using the URL escaped path
gr, _, err := gitlabClient.Projects.GetProject(repoPath, nil, nil, gitlab.WithContext(ctx))
if err != nil {
log.Trace("Error retrieving project: %v", err)
return nil, err
}
if gr == nil {
log.Trace("Error getting project, project is nil")
return nil, errors.New("Error getting project, project is nil")
}
return &GitlabDownloader{
ctx: ctx,
client: gitlabClient,
baseURL: baseURL,
repoID: gr.ID,
repoName: gr.Name,
maxPerPage: 100,
}, nil
}
// String implements Stringer
func (g *GitlabDownloader) String() string {
return fmt.Sprintf("migration from gitlab server %s [%d]/%s", g.baseURL, g.repoID, g.repoName)
}
// ColorFormat provides a basic color format for a GitlabDownloader
func (g *GitlabDownloader) ColorFormat(s fmt.State) {
if g == nil {
log.ColorFprintf(s, "<nil: GitlabDownloader>")
return
}
log.ColorFprintf(s, "migration from gitlab server %s [%d]/%s", g.baseURL, g.repoID, g.repoName)
}
// SetContext set context
func (g *GitlabDownloader) SetContext(ctx context.Context) {
g.ctx = ctx
}
// GetRepoInfo returns a repository information
func (g *GitlabDownloader) GetRepoInfo() (*base.Repository, error) {
gr, _, err := g.client.Projects.GetProject(g.repoID, nil,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
var private bool
switch gr.Visibility {
case gitlab.InternalVisibility:
private = true
case gitlab.PrivateVisibility:
private = true
}
var owner string
if gr.Owner == nil {
log.Trace("gr.Owner is nil, trying to get owner from Namespace")
if gr.Namespace != nil && gr.Namespace.Kind == "user" {
owner = gr.Namespace.Path
}
} else {
owner = gr.Owner.Username
}
// convert gitlab repo to stand Repo
return &base.Repository{
Owner: owner,
Name: gr.Name,
IsPrivate: private,
Description: gr.Description,
OriginalURL: gr.WebURL,
CloneURL: gr.HTTPURLToRepo,
DefaultBranch: gr.DefaultBranch,
}, nil
}
// GetTopics return gitlab topics
func (g *GitlabDownloader) GetTopics() ([]string, error) {
gr, _, err := g.client.Projects.GetProject(g.repoID, nil,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
return gr.TagList, err
}
// GetMilestones returns milestones
func (g *GitlabDownloader) GetMilestones() ([]*base.Milestone, error) {
perPage := g.maxPerPage
state := "all"
milestones := make([]*base.Milestone, 0, perPage)
for i := 1; ; i++ {
ms, _, err := g.client.Milestones.ListMilestones(g.repoID, &gitlab.ListMilestonesOptions{
State: &state,
ListOptions: gitlab.ListOptions{
Page: i,
PerPage: perPage,
},
},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
for _, m := range ms {
var desc string
if m.Description != "" {
desc = m.Description
}
state := "open"
var closedAt *time.Time
if m.State != "" {
state = m.State
if state == "closed" {
closedAt = m.UpdatedAt
}
}
var deadline *time.Time
if m.DueDate != nil {
deadlineParsed, err := time.Parse("2006-01-02", m.DueDate.String())
if err != nil {
log.Trace("Error parsing Milestone DueDate time")
deadline = nil
} else {
deadline = &deadlineParsed
}
}
milestones = append(milestones, &base.Milestone{
Title: m.Title,
Description: desc,
Deadline: deadline,
State: state,
Created: *m.CreatedAt,
Updated: m.UpdatedAt,
Closed: closedAt,
})
}
if len(ms) < perPage {
break
}
}
return milestones, nil
}
func (g *GitlabDownloader) normalizeColor(val string) string {
val = strings.TrimLeft(val, "#")
val = strings.ToLower(val)
if len(val) == 3 {
c := []rune(val)
val = fmt.Sprintf("%c%c%c%c%c%c", c[0], c[0], c[1], c[1], c[2], c[2])
}
if len(val) != 6 {
return ""
}
return val
}
// GetLabels returns labels
func (g *GitlabDownloader) GetLabels() ([]*base.Label, error) {
perPage := g.maxPerPage
labels := make([]*base.Label, 0, perPage)
for i := 1; ; i++ {
ls, _, err := g.client.Labels.ListLabels(g.repoID, &gitlab.ListLabelsOptions{ListOptions: gitlab.ListOptions{
Page: i,
PerPage: perPage,
}},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
for _, label := range ls {
baseLabel := &base.Label{
Name: label.Name,
Color: g.normalizeColor(label.Color),
Description: label.Description,
}
labels = append(labels, baseLabel)
}
if len(ls) < perPage {
break
}
}
return labels, nil
}
func (g *GitlabDownloader) convertGitlabRelease(rel *gitlab.Release) *base.Release {
var zero int
r := &base.Release{
TagName: rel.TagName,
TargetCommitish: rel.Commit.ID,
Name: rel.Name,
Body: rel.Description,
Created: *rel.CreatedAt,
PublisherID: int64(rel.Author.ID),
PublisherName: rel.Author.Username,
}
httpClient := NewMigrationHTTPClient()
for k, asset := range rel.Assets.Links {
r.Assets = append(r.Assets, &base.ReleaseAsset{
ID: int64(asset.ID),
Name: asset.Name,
ContentType: &rel.Assets.Sources[k].Format,
Size: &zero,
DownloadCount: &zero,
DownloadFunc: func() (io.ReadCloser, error) {
link, _, err := g.client.ReleaseLinks.GetReleaseLink(g.repoID, rel.TagName, asset.ID,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
if !hasBaseURL(link.URL, g.baseURL) {
WarnAndNotice("Unexpected AssetURL for assetID[%d] in %s: %s", asset.ID, g, link.URL)
return io.NopCloser(strings.NewReader(link.URL)), nil
}
req, err := http.NewRequest("GET", link.URL, nil)
if err != nil {
return nil, err
}
req = req.WithContext(g.ctx)
resp, err := httpClient.Do(req)
if err != nil {
return nil, err
}
// resp.Body is closed by the uploader
return resp.Body, nil
},
})
}
return r
}
// GetReleases returns releases
func (g *GitlabDownloader) GetReleases() ([]*base.Release, error) {
perPage := g.maxPerPage
releases := make([]*base.Release, 0, perPage)
for i := 1; ; i++ {
ls, _, err := g.client.Releases.ListReleases(g.repoID, &gitlab.ListReleasesOptions{
Page: i,
PerPage: perPage,
},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, err
}
for _, release := range ls {
releases = append(releases, g.convertGitlabRelease(release))
}
if len(ls) < perPage {
break
}
}
return releases, nil
}
type gitlabIssueContext struct {
IsMergeRequest bool
}
// GetIssues returns issues according start and limit
//
// Note: issue label description and colors are not supported by the go-gitlab library at this time
func (g *GitlabDownloader) GetIssues(page, perPage int) ([]*base.Issue, bool, error) {
state := "all"
sort := "asc"
if perPage > g.maxPerPage {
perPage = g.maxPerPage
}
opt := &gitlab.ListProjectIssuesOptions{
State: &state,
Sort: &sort,
ListOptions: gitlab.ListOptions{
PerPage: perPage,
Page: page,
},
}
allIssues := make([]*base.Issue, 0, perPage)
issues, _, err := g.client.Issues.ListProjectIssues(g.repoID, opt,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, false, fmt.Errorf("error while listing issues: %v", err)
}
for _, issue := range issues {
labels := make([]*base.Label, 0, len(issue.Labels))
for _, l := range issue.Labels {
labels = append(labels, &base.Label{
Name: l,
})
}
var milestone string
if issue.Milestone != nil {
milestone = issue.Milestone.Title
}
var reactions []*base.Reaction
awardPage := 1
for {
awards, _, err := g.client.AwardEmoji.ListIssueAwardEmoji(g.repoID, issue.IID, &gitlab.ListAwardEmojiOptions{Page: awardPage, PerPage: perPage}, gitlab.WithContext(g.ctx))
if err != nil {
return nil, false, fmt.Errorf("error while listing issue awards: %v", err)
}
for i := range awards {
reactions = append(reactions, g.awardToReaction(awards[i]))
}
if len(awards) < perPage {
break
}
awardPage++
}
allIssues = append(allIssues, &base.Issue{
Title: issue.Title,
Number: int64(issue.IID),
PosterID: int64(issue.Author.ID),
PosterName: issue.Author.Username,
Content: issue.Description,
Milestone: milestone,
State: issue.State,
Created: *issue.CreatedAt,
Labels: labels,
Reactions: reactions,
Closed: issue.ClosedAt,
IsLocked: issue.DiscussionLocked,
Updated: *issue.UpdatedAt,
ForeignIndex: int64(issue.IID),
Context: gitlabIssueContext{IsMergeRequest: false},
})
// increment issueCount, to be used in GetPullRequests()
g.issueCount++
}
return allIssues, len(issues) < perPage, nil
}
// GetComments returns comments according issueNumber
// TODO: figure out how to transfer comment reactions
func (g *GitlabDownloader) GetComments(commentable base.Commentable) ([]*base.Comment, bool, error) {
context, ok := commentable.GetContext().(gitlabIssueContext)
if !ok {
return nil, false, fmt.Errorf("unexpected context: %+v", commentable.GetContext())
}
allComments := make([]*base.Comment, 0, g.maxPerPage)
page := 1
for {
var comments []*gitlab.Discussion
var resp *gitlab.Response
var err error
if !context.IsMergeRequest {
comments, resp, err = g.client.Discussions.ListIssueDiscussions(g.repoID, int(commentable.GetForeignIndex()), &gitlab.ListIssueDiscussionsOptions{
Page: page,
PerPage: g.maxPerPage,
}, nil, gitlab.WithContext(g.ctx))
} else {
comments, resp, err = g.client.Discussions.ListMergeRequestDiscussions(g.repoID, int(commentable.GetForeignIndex()), &gitlab.ListMergeRequestDiscussionsOptions{
Page: page,
PerPage: g.maxPerPage,
}, nil, gitlab.WithContext(g.ctx))
}
if err != nil {
return nil, false, fmt.Errorf("error while listing comments: %v %v", g.repoID, err)
}
for _, comment := range comments {
// Flatten comment threads
if !comment.IndividualNote {
for _, note := range comment.Notes {
allComments = append(allComments, &base.Comment{
IssueIndex: commentable.GetLocalIndex(),
Index: int64(note.ID),
PosterID: int64(note.Author.ID),
PosterName: note.Author.Username,
PosterEmail: note.Author.Email,
Content: note.Body,
Created: *note.CreatedAt,
})
}
} else {
c := comment.Notes[0]
allComments = append(allComments, &base.Comment{
IssueIndex: commentable.GetLocalIndex(),
Index: int64(c.ID),
PosterID: int64(c.Author.ID),
PosterName: c.Author.Username,
PosterEmail: c.Author.Email,
Content: c.Body,
Created: *c.CreatedAt,
})
}
}
if resp.NextPage == 0 {
break
}
page = resp.NextPage
}
return allComments, true, nil
}
// GetPullRequests returns pull requests according page and perPage
func (g *GitlabDownloader) GetPullRequests(page, perPage int) ([]*base.PullRequest, bool, error) {
if perPage > g.maxPerPage {
perPage = g.maxPerPage
}
opt := &gitlab.ListProjectMergeRequestsOptions{
ListOptions: gitlab.ListOptions{
PerPage: perPage,
Page: page,
},
}
allPRs := make([]*base.PullRequest, 0, perPage)
prs, _, err := g.client.MergeRequests.ListProjectMergeRequests(g.repoID, opt, nil, gitlab.WithContext(g.ctx))
if err != nil {
return nil, false, fmt.Errorf("error while listing merge requests: %v", err)
}
for _, pr := range prs {
labels := make([]*base.Label, 0, len(pr.Labels))
for _, l := range pr.Labels {
labels = append(labels, &base.Label{
Name: l,
})
}
var merged bool
if pr.State == "merged" {
merged = true
pr.State = "closed"
}
mergeTime := pr.MergedAt
if merged && pr.MergedAt == nil {
mergeTime = pr.UpdatedAt
}
closeTime := pr.ClosedAt
if merged && pr.ClosedAt == nil {
closeTime = pr.UpdatedAt
}
var locked bool
if pr.State == "locked" {
locked = true
}
var milestone string
if pr.Milestone != nil {
milestone = pr.Milestone.Title
}
var reactions []*base.Reaction
awardPage := 1
for {
awards, _, err := g.client.AwardEmoji.ListMergeRequestAwardEmoji(g.repoID, pr.IID, &gitlab.ListAwardEmojiOptions{Page: awardPage, PerPage: perPage}, gitlab.WithContext(g.ctx))
if err != nil {
return nil, false, fmt.Errorf("error while listing merge requests awards: %v", err)
}
for i := range awards {
reactions = append(reactions, g.awardToReaction(awards[i]))
}
if len(awards) < perPage {
break
}
awardPage++
}
// Add the PR ID to the Issue Count because PR and Issues share ID space in Gitea
newPRNumber := g.issueCount + int64(pr.IID)
allPRs = append(allPRs, &base.PullRequest{
Title: pr.Title,
Number: newPRNumber,
PosterName: pr.Author.Username,
PosterID: int64(pr.Author.ID),
Content: pr.Description,
Milestone: milestone,
State: pr.State,
Created: *pr.CreatedAt,
Closed: closeTime,
Labels: labels,
Merged: merged,
MergeCommitSHA: pr.MergeCommitSHA,
MergedTime: mergeTime,
IsLocked: locked,
Reactions: reactions,
Head: base.PullRequestBranch{
Ref: pr.SourceBranch,
SHA: pr.SHA,
RepoName: g.repoName,
OwnerName: pr.Author.Username,
CloneURL: pr.WebURL,
},
Base: base.PullRequestBranch{
Ref: pr.TargetBranch,
SHA: pr.DiffRefs.BaseSha,
RepoName: g.repoName,
OwnerName: pr.Author.Username,
},
PatchURL: pr.WebURL + ".patch",
ForeignIndex: int64(pr.IID),
Context: gitlabIssueContext{IsMergeRequest: true},
})
// SECURITY: Ensure that the PR is safe
_ = CheckAndEnsureSafePR(allPRs[len(allPRs)-1], g.baseURL, g)
}
return allPRs, len(prs) < perPage, nil
}
// GetReviews returns pull requests review
func (g *GitlabDownloader) GetReviews(reviewable base.Reviewable) ([]*base.Review, error) {
approvals, resp, err := g.client.MergeRequestApprovals.GetConfiguration(g.repoID, int(reviewable.GetForeignIndex()), gitlab.WithContext(g.ctx))
if err != nil {
if resp != nil && resp.StatusCode == http.StatusNotFound {
log.Error(fmt.Sprintf("GitlabDownloader: while migrating a error occurred: '%s'", err.Error()))
return []*base.Review{}, nil
}
return nil, err
}
var createdAt time.Time
if approvals.CreatedAt != nil {
createdAt = *approvals.CreatedAt
} else if approvals.UpdatedAt != nil {
createdAt = *approvals.UpdatedAt
} else {
createdAt = time.Now()
}
reviews := make([]*base.Review, 0, len(approvals.ApprovedBy))
for _, user := range approvals.ApprovedBy {
reviews = append(reviews, &base.Review{
IssueIndex: reviewable.GetLocalIndex(),
ReviewerID: int64(user.User.ID),
ReviewerName: user.User.Username,
CreatedAt: createdAt,
// All we get are approvals
State: base.ReviewStateApproved,
})
}
return reviews, nil
}
func (g *GitlabDownloader) awardToReaction(award *gitlab.AwardEmoji) *base.Reaction {
return &base.Reaction{
UserID: int64(award.User.ID),
UserName: award.User.Username,
Content: award.Name,
}
}
